## Configuration

Welcome aboard. The Verifault plugin system loads validator modules listed in `VF_PLUGIN_PATH`, in order, and the first match wins — please keep that ordering stable when adding your plugins. Each validator receives the parsed record plus the context object described in `docs/context.md`. Plugins that call the Strictgate rules service need an access credential in the environment, and it must never be committed to the repo. The following line defines that credential.

secret setting of tajof-bahif: COURIER_KEY3=65d

Q: How do I get into the server room after hours?
A: After 19:00, the main lifts at Calloway House stop at floor 3 only. Take the east stairwell to B1 and use the keypad beside the server room door. Log your entry in the binder on the shelf. The keypad accepts the current night-shift code, which is shown below.

door code, tajof-kageg: bdg-QVDCE-3

Handover: Cardinal API circuit breaker

Hey — leaving you the breaker wrapping the Cardinal upstream. Trip threshold is 5 failures in 30s, half-open probe every 20s. Known quirk: it occasionally trips during Cardinal's Tuesday maintenance window, so don't panic at those alerts. Config lives in the resilience module; tests are decent but add more if you touch thresholds. Going forward, this component is owned by:

signatory, kahag-fawep: Jorael Fraael

## Runbook: Agent Clock Skew

Build agents in the Verrow pool drift; skew over 2s breaks reproducible timestamps and invalidates provenance attestations. Before cutting a release, run `verrow-sync --check` on all agents and reject any with skew above threshold. Reviewer: confirm the sync report is attached to the release PR before approving. Once agents pass, re-sign the provenance bundle. Verification must succeed against the release signing key shown below.

deploy key for taguf-baduf: bky19_ok7FxAakFj3NjMABMRA